So, the movement of an object along
appears continuous on the screen and
smooth if it is synchronized
but with the frame rate of television
on-line image - 50 hertz
(or 50 half frames per second,
i.e. 25 full frames per
second). On the computer exactly c
this frequency per processor
interrupt pulse arrives
(MI input). The easiest way
program synchronization, outputting
cabbage sprite on the screen, with impulse
interrupts, use this
processor command HALT, which
stops him before he arrives
pulse to input MI (Maskable
Interrupt - Maskable Interrupt-
tion).In BASIC the same effect
achieved by the PAUSE 1 command, but
creating animation on
BASIC is a thankless task,
Let's not consider this for now.
If in your program you do not
disabled command interruptions
DI, and did not turn on the second mode
interruptions, then for each
pulse MI processor accesses
program in ROM, execution of co-
which takes a certain amount of time
me. When working with several
sprites, sometimes every beat
processor count, and so once
It’s not worth wasting his time
it. This is where the second one comes in handy
interrupt mode enabled by
mandoy IM 2, which is one way or another
otherwise used in almost all
game programs. In this mode
me address to which it is transmitted
control by MI signal, set
is arbitrary. At this address -
there may be a procedure
forming an image on the screen
not, or the RET command, ensuring
providing an immediate return to performance
the opinion of the team following the
mandoy HALT.
Let's take a closer look
correct activation of IM2 mode,
because are not implemented in SPECTRUM
all the features of this mode.
High byte of the table address, from
which will take the transition address
yes, according to the MI signal, must find
to be stored in the processor register I.
For example, let it be
number #5B:
LD A,#5BLD I,A
The low byte of the address is taken
c data bus. Usually in a cycle
interrupt confirmation, it
may be equal to #FF, but full
guarantees that there won't be any
any other number, no. Therefore
the transition address can be taken
starting from #5B00 to #SBFF. Yes
how can a number on a data bus
be both even and
odd, it is necessary that the table
the faces of the transitions consisted of one
nakovyte bytes, for example #FE.
Then, from any address in the range
zone #5B00-#SBFF can be taken
you two bytes #FE in a row, form-
interrupting service address
nia #FEFE. Can be used
any address consisting of two
identical bytes (#8080, #CSCS
etc.). Create a table
transitions can be done like this:
LD HL,#5B00
LD DE,#5B01
LD BC,#0100
LD (HL),#FE ;program address byte
service ranges
interruptions.
LDIR ;filling area
memory from 5B00
to SBFF by FE byte
Second interrupt mode
used not only for syn-
chronization of programs that display
screen sprites, but more on that later;
